How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 89122?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 89122 Studio Apartments | $1,105 | $875 | $2,343 |
| 89122 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,514 | $695 | $3,645 |
| 89122 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,708 | $1,015 | $3,730 |
| 89122 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,190 | $1,415 | $4,175 |
| 89122 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,300 | $1,300 | $1,300 |
